Soli Contractor

1 person named Soli Contractor found in Connecticut and Georgia.

Refine Your Search Results
All Filters

Soli Contractor

Resides in New Canaan, CT
Lived In Savannah GA Related To Naheed Contractor, Nhaed Contractor, Aashish Contractor, Shirin Contractor Includes Address(4)

Demographic Info for Soli Contractor

Statistics based on US Census data for all 1 person with this name.